Configuration Guide

Threaded vs. Standard

Standard (Non-Threaded)

Target crowned muzzle. Fits inside the slide with the standard Glock profile. The right choice for carry and range use when suppressor or compensator attachment is not a priority.

Threaded

1/2x28 thread pitch, compatible with most suppressors, muzzle devices, and the Faxon EXOS® compensator line. Threaded barrels protrude past the slide — this is normal. Requires NFA compliance for suppressor use.

Common Questions

Glock® Pistol Barrel FAQ

Will a Faxon barrel fit my Glock?

Faxon Glock barrels are model and generation specific — always select the barrel that matches your exact model and generation. Available fits: G19 Gen 2–5, G17 Gen 2–4 and Gen 5, G34 Gen 2–4 and Gen 5, G43/43X, and G48. If unsure of your generation, check the bottom of your frame or the ejector number.

Do Faxon Glock barrels require a gunsmith to install?

No. Faxon Glock barrels are drop-in replacements. Field strip your Glock, remove the factory barrel, drop in the Faxon barrel, reassemble, and perform a function check. No fitting or gunsmithing required.

What's the difference between Duty Series and Match Series?

The difference starts with the steel. Duty Series barrels are machined from 4150 CMV carbon steel — the same mil-spec alloy used in duty-grade rifle barrels — with a nitride finish, available threaded or standard. From $96. Match Series barrels are machined from 416-R stainless steel, which offers enhanced corrosion resistance and a superior surface for premium PVD finishes. Match Series also adds fluting options (Flame Fluted®, Spiral Fluted, standard fluted) and finish choices including TiN, Nickel, and Chameleon PVD. From $119. Both series are backed by the Lifetime Guarantee.

Are Faxon threaded Glock barrels suppressor compatible?

Yes. Faxon threaded Glock barrels use standard 1/2x28 threading, compatible with most major suppressor brands and suppressor adapters. Threaded barrels protrude past the slide — this is normal. Suppressor ownership requires NFA registration including a tax stamp. Always verify current federal, state, and local regulations before purchasing. What is Flame Fluting® and is it functional or cosmetic?

Flame Fluting® is Faxon's patented barrel fluting pattern — a distinctive flame-shaped cut that removes material and adds visual character. On a pistol barrel the primary benefit is aesthetic. It does not affect function or accuracy. Available on select Match Series G19, G17, and G34 models.

Can I use a Faxon barrel to convert my G22 to 9mm?

Yes. Faxon offers a Duty Series 9mm conversion barrel for the Glock G22 Gen 2–4, allowing you to shoot 9mm from a .40 S&W frame. You will need 9mm-compatible magazines in addition to the conversion barrel. The conversion barrel is threaded.
